5.1. Введение

В настоящем документе представлено руководство пользователя NextGIS Manager версии 0.6. В руководстве даны общие сведения о ПО, описание пользовательского интерфейса, рассмотрены базовые пользовательские задачи.

На рынке Open Source существует достаточное количество ГИС. Типовая ГИС позволяет выполнять широкий набор операций над геоданными: просмотр, редактирование, пространственный анализ, подготовку карт и др. Однако не все ГИС позволяют управлять самими источниками геоданных: создавать, перемещать, переименовывать, удалять и т.п., причем, выполнять эти операции над группами источников геоданных.

ПО NextGIS Manager призвано решать задачи управления геоданными и выполнения над ними операций геообработки.

5.1.1. Описание программы

Приложение NextGIS Manager входит в состав настольных ГИС компонент стека NextGIS и предназначено для решения следующих задач:

  • Быстрый просмотра файлов с геоданными в векторных и растровых форматах. Пользователь может быстро оценить содержимое файлов, не дождаясь их длительного открытия в более «тяжелых» ГИС программах.
  • Просмотра метаданных файлов с геоданными.
  • Выполнение файловых операций над файлами с геоданными: копирование, переименование и перенос по файловой системе с учётом формата данных (например, при переносе ESRI Shape переносятся все входящие в него файлы).
  • Прямое чтение ZIP-архивов.
  • Подключение к пространственным базам данных (например, Postgres с модулем PostGIS), выполнение операций над данными.
  • Подключение к NextGIS Web :ref: <ngw_intro>`.
  • Операции геообработки и конвертации геоданных между различными форматами.

NextGIS Manager обеспечивает поддержку следующих операций в базе данных PostGIS:

  • Создание пространственных баз данных.
  • Создание схем в базах данных.
  • Импорт и экспорт геоданных из/в PostGIS.
  • Просмотр геоданных в виде карты.
  • Просмотр табличных данных.
  • Просмотр метаданных.
  • Переименование, удаление схем и таблиц (пространственных и обычных).
  • Копирование отдельных таблиц и целых схем между базами данных.

NextGIS Manager интегрирован с NextGIS Web и обеспечивает:

  • Подключение к NextGIS Web и просмотр его содержимого в виде иерархического дерева.
  • Загрузка векторных геоданных из файловых форматов и БД в NextGIS Web.
  • Загрузка растровых файлов в NextGIS Web с автоматической обрезкой (добавлением альфа-канала).
  • Манипуляция ресурсами NextGIS Web: переименование, перенос между группами ресурсов, удаление, экспорт, синхронизация с настольным компьютером.

Программа разработана на языке программирования C++, при помощи библиотеки общего назначения wxWidgets и ГИС библиотеки GDAL.

5.1.2. Лицензия

Программа распространяется под лицензией GPL v.2.

5.1.3. Пользовательский интерфейс

Основное окно программы (см. Рис. 5.1.) представляет собой аналог ГИС приложений ESRI ArcCatalog или QGIS catalog и построено по принципу проводника в Windows или файлового менеджера Nautilus в Ubuntu.

../../_images/ngm_gui_mainscreen.png

Рис. 5.1. Основное окно программы.

1 - строка меню, 2 - панель инструментов, 3 - рабочая область, 4 - дерево элементов каталога, 5 - окно идентификации, 6 - окно свойств.